‘Room to Spare’ brings Kip Moore back to the Fox

The “Room to Spare” acoustic tour brings country singer Kip Moore back to the Fox. (P.J. Brown)

For years, country singer Kip Moore has played acoustic shows for fans who purchase VIP packages during his headlining shows. Eventually, he believed that it was time to give fans what they had been asking for: a collection of acoustic songs.

Moore released “Room to Spare: The Acoustic Sessions” last November. The EP features an acoustic version of “Plead the Fifth,” from 2017’s “Slowheart,” as well as six never-before-released songs Moore told The Spokesman-Review, during an interview last year, had “slipped by the wayside” before he reconnected with them.

“The acoustic project, I’m pulling out some old ones that I wrote 10 years ago … one of the songs is 12 years old,” he said. “Seeing these songs get a little life is going to be an exciting thing.” The “Room to Spare” tour brings Moore to the Martin Woldson Theater at the Fox on Thursday.

In non-acoustic Moore news, the singer recently released a new single, “She’s Mine,” hinting at a follow-up to “Slowheart,” which brought him to the Fox last year.
